Attic Fan Motor Repair in Alpharetta, GA
Attic fan motor repair services focus on diagnosing and restoring the functionality of attic fan motors, which play a key role in ventilating and cooling attic spaces. These services typically cover issues such as motor failure, unusual noises, reduced airflow, or electrical problems that prevent the fan from operating properly. Homeowners often seek repairs when their attic fans stop working altogether or operate inefficiently, leading to increased indoor temperatures and potential moisture buildup. Understanding the specific symptoms and the age of the fan motor can help property owners determine whether repair is a suitable solution or if a replacement might be necessary.
Before requesting attic fan motor repair, property owners should consider the overall condition of the fan system, including wiring, switches, and the fan blades, to ensure a comprehensive assessment. It’s helpful to know the make and model of the fan motor, as well as any recent issues or unusual sounds experienced during operation. Clear communication about the problem’s onset and frequency can assist in diagnosing the root cause. Proper maintenance and timely repairs can extend the lifespan of attic fans and improve attic ventilation, contributing to better energy efficiency and indoor comfort.

Attic Fan Motor Repair Questions
What are common signs of an attic fan motor needing repair? Unusual noises, failure to turn on, or inconsistent operation are typical indicators that the motor may require service.
Can a faulty attic fan motor affect home comfort? Yes, a malfunctioning motor can reduce ventilation, leading to increased attic temperatures and decreased overall airflow.
Is it necessary to replace the entire attic fan if the motor fails? Not always; often, the motor can be repaired or replaced separately without replacing the entire fan unit.
What should property owners know before scheduling attic fan motor repair? It's important to ensure the motor is compatible with the existing fan and to consider professional inspection for proper diagnosis.
